Saturday, May 9th: The Revival
10:00 AM: Departure from Dublin via dedicated Society coach.
Afternoon: Our first stop is the historic Crolly Distillery. Located in a restored 1902 carpet factory, Crolly is reviving the tradition of "Donegal Whiskey" using direct-fired stills.
Evening: We will gather for a Society dinner at the legendary Leo’s Tavern—the world-renowned home of Clannad and Enya—for an evening of food, music, and, of course, a few choice drams.
Sunday, May 10th: The Spirit of the Cliffs
Morning: Following breakfast at the hotel, we transfer to the picturesque town of Ardara.
Mid-day: A deep-dive visit to Sliabh Liag Distillers. We’ll explore their craftsmanship and hear about their mission to reclaim the "smoky" heritage of Donegal whiskey.

Join us in Dick Mack’s for a tasting and talk with whiskey writer Dr. Fionnán O’Connor and a preview glimpse of his new book project, Créatúr: Irish Whiskey Through The Histories of Its Tastes, (scheduled for publication in 2027). It has been ten years since O’Connor’s last book, A Glass Apart, and his last presentation to us here in Dingle and Irish whiskey has changed quite a lot in the meantime. A Glass Apart can be said to be the best book ever written about Irish whiskey.
On the night, Fionnán will walk us through a flight of rarities from the society archive highlighting classic tastes he loves in Irish whiskey and a range of cask pulls from experimental projects he has been undertaking with young distilleries in tandem with his book and its research. The night promises a long liquid look both back and forwards, to see where Irish distilling might be headed, with some cracking drams at every step.
Fionnan was one of the founding members of the Irish Whiskey Society and has worked very hard to proclaim to the world just how great Irish whiskey is and indeed, always has been.
